Brad Toonie is the USD/CAD ("the Loonie") desk from the Synthetic Capital / Charting the Rubicon AI Agents Fund — isolated into a single standalone Python script you can run yourself. It reproduces the exact decision the fund's Brad Toonie desk makes.

What it does

Brad trades Canada's oil-sensitive dollar with a selective RSI(2) reversion approach and a tighter threshold than the other FX desks — so he only fires on more pronounced extremes, fewer but cleaner setups, holding about two hours. Each run reads real USD/CAD candles and prints the desk's current call — LONG, SHORT, or FLAT — with entry, an ATR-based stop, and a 0–1 conviction score, as of the last completed candle.

Signal only. The script never places an order and never touches your account.

Historical backtest — zero-fee paper model on real prices

  • Archetype: selective RSI reversion · 15-minute · 540-day OANDA history
  • Net return +23.7% (1×) · Sharpe 2.86 (highest on the floor) · Max drawdown −2.4% · Win rate 53.0% · 4 of 4 positive walk-forward folds

Important: These figures are a zero-fee, zero-slippage paper model on historical data. They are not a forecast and not a promise of profit — live spread, commissions, and slippage will reduce results. This is a research tool, not financial advice.
